To
be considered for funding, an organization must be designated as
not-for-profit and tax exempt as defined under IRS codes. RMHC is
most interested in programs that directly benefit children; have
effective management; have clear goals and objectives; demonstrate
ability to respond to the needs of specific groups of children in a
manner that yields measurable results; and have a broad base of funding
support.
